• Delivery times may vary based on location.#@@#deliverynotes#@#NA#@@#Maintenance Guide#@#Inspect the rectifier regularly for discoloration, corrosion, or loose terminals and tighten connections to the manufacturer torque specification. Disconnect power before service and verify absence of voltage with a calibrated meter. Clean ventilation openings with compressed air to maintain thermal dissipation. Replace worn wiring and insulators immediately using CSA‑rated components. Document maintenance dates and parts changed to track service intervals and prevent unexpected downtime.
